Output 311a3957f220341e9086b2f8fc633c3043d8943f2e73dc6e88a08e3b93c8512d:2

value
671608
script pubkey
OP_0 OP_PUSHBYTES_20 0d1f50386cf9d64b6d7b941fb2db1bfa950de010
address
tb1qp504qwrvl8tykmtmjs0m9kcml22smcqsree3hr
transaction
311a3957f220341e9086b2f8fc633c3043d8943f2e73dc6e88a08e3b93c8512d
confirmations
83739
spent
true